Out of state individuals can apply for a California License if they meet the qualifications. California has formal reciprocity agreements with the contractor licensing agencies of Arizona, Louisiana, Nevada and Utah.
A contractor is a person or company that offers services like construction, home remodeling, painting, paving, roofing, or electrical work to improve your home or property.
California Business and Professions Code (BPC) § 7026 defines a contractor as a ?builder? which includes any person who undertakes, offers to undertake, or purports to have the capacity to undertake, or submits a bid for, construction or demolition of any building, home improvement, or project.

Contractors cannot ask for a deposit of more than 10 percent of the total cost of the job or $1,000, whichever is less. * (This applies to any home improvement project, including swimming pools.)
Overall Statute of Limitations on Construction Defects in California. While the Act provides an overall limitations period of 10 years, there are specific limitations for certain types of defects. For example: 4 years from the close of escrow for plumbing and sewer systems, electrical systems and exterior pathways.
